Utsubo Park, located in Osaka's Nishi Ward, is a refreshing green space with a rich history. Once a WWII airstrip and a bustling fish market, it has transformed into a beloved park featuring a stunning rose garden, tennis courts, and tranquil spaces for relaxation.

Local tips
- Visit in mid-May or mid-October to see the roses in full bloom and experience the Rose Festa.
- Explore the trendy Kyomachibori neighborhood north of the park for stylish cafes and restaurants.
- Take a break from sightseeing and enjoy a picnic on the park's grassy lawns.
- Cool off during the summer months by wading in the stream located in the center of the park.
- Check out the Utsubo Tennis Center in the West Garden, which hosts international tennis competitions.

Getting There
-
Public Transport
Utsubo Park is easily accessible via the Osaka Metro. The closest stations are Hommachi Station (Yotsubashi, Chuo, and Midosuji Lines) and Awaza Station (Chuo and Sennichimae Lines). From Hommachi Station, take Exit 28 and walk north for two blocks. From Awaza Station, it's a short walk to the park. Subway fares in Osaka range from ¥190 to ¥340 for adults, depending on the distance traveled. An ICOCA card can be used for convenient payment.
-
Walking
Utsubo Park is centrally located and easily reachable by foot from many nearby areas. From Osaka-Namba, it's approximately a 30-minute walk. Simply head west, following signs for Hommachi or Utsubo Park. Enjoy the sights and sounds of the city as you make your way to this urban oasis.
-
Taxi
Taxis are readily available in Osaka and offer a convenient way to reach Utsubo Park. From Osaka-Namba, a taxi ride to Utsubo Park typically takes only a few minutes. The standard taxi fare in Osaka starts at ¥680 for the first 2km, with an additional ¥400 per kilometer thereafter. Therefore, a short taxi trip to the park would likely cost between ¥1,500 and ¥2,700.
